Description du poste

Overview

In Solita’s AI, Analytics & Agents community, we support customers throughout their data journey, from building robust data foundations to enabling data-driven decision‑making across the organization. We believe that impactful data solutions are created through multidisciplinary collaboration, combining solid data engineering practices, modern cloud technologies, and scalable architectures.

Our data platforms increasingly run on Databricks and modern Lakehouse patterns. You don’t need to be a Databricks expert yet – if you bring strong cloud data engineering skills, we’ll help you grow into a Databricks specialist through a clear learning path and hands‑on project work.

We take a holistic approach to our customers’ challenges and help them build sustainable, production‑ready data solutions that enable analytics, insights, and – where relevant – AI capabilities.

Role

As a Data Engineer, you will design and build scalable data platforms and pipelines that power analytics and data products – and increasingly, Databricks‑based Lakehouse solutions. Your work will include developing robust data architectures, implementing data pipelines, and building the foundations that other teams (analytics, data science, AI) can rely on.

You will be involved in all phases of projects: from understanding data requirements and architecture design to production deployment and continuous improvement.

Key Responsibilities
  • Designing and implementing scalable, production‑grade data pipelines (batch and/or streaming) on cloud platforms (Azure, AWS, GCP).
  • Building and maintaining modern cloud data platforms using technologies such as Databricks, Snowflake, Azure Synapse, or AWS data services.
  • Implementing data modeling approaches such as Data Vault 2.0, dimensional modeling, or schema‑on‑read patterns.
  • Ensuring data quality, governance, security, and performance optimisation across the data platform.
  • Consulting and providing technical guidance to customers on data architecture and platform strategy.
  • Working as part of a team of experienced data engineers, architects, and data professionals.
  • Taking ownership and influencing data architecture and solution design from the very beginning.
Databricks Growth Path

You are not required to know Databricks on day one. What matters most is solid data engineering experience and willingness to learn.

At Solita, you will have a structured learning path with self‑study material, internal trainings, and certifications, hands‑on learning in projects with experienced Databricks engineers, and support from our Databricks community across countries.
